um let me show my ignorance here .... I'm quit sure that the pony was phased out for the No.12 model starting at 8T 1955 then 99E and 80C were Direct Electric Start so by 1970's pony motors were not a thing. Just asking

Pilot motors were still available in 12E graders in Australia into the early sixties, I think they could be optioned even after direct starting was the norm.
